FIELD: chemistry; measuring.
SUBSTANCE: invention relates to physical chemistry and electrochemistry of solid electrolytes and can be used to determine kinetic and equilibrium thermodynamic parameters of perovskite-like oxides with mixed oxygen-electron conductivity. Method of determining kinetic and equilibrium thermodynamic parameters of oxides with mixed conductivity involves using change in the pressure value of oxygen over the oxide as an oxide parameter directly related to the change in the amount of oxygen in the oxide. Analysed sample with mixed conductivity is placed in a reactor with a flow system, the sample is brought into equilibrium with oxygen in the gaseous phase, after which, stepwise, by means of a switch, changing the gas stream above the sample from the initial gas stream to the oxygen stream with the changed partial pressure or to the pure helium stream, wherein the change in the oxygen signal associated with the change in the amount of oxygen in the oxide depending on time is recorded, thereafter, said relationship is used for calculation of kinetic or equilibrium thermodynamic parameters of oxides with mixed conductivity.
EFFECT: possibility of evaluating both kinetic and equilibrium properties of perovskite-like oxides with mixed oxygen-electron conductivity in a wide range of pressure and temperature.
